A Therapeutic Confirmatory study primarily aims to do which?

Explanation:
Therapeutic confirmatory studies are designed to provide robust evidence of a drug’s efficacy and safety in a large patient population to support regulatory approval and labeling. The goal is to demonstrate and confirm the therapeutic effect, establish a clear safety profile, and define the dose‑response relationship that guides real‑world dosing. This combination provides the basis for the benefit/risk assessment used in labeling and decision making for clinical use. Other activities like preparing for a market launch or post‑marketing safety evaluation occur outside the primary aim of these confirmatory trials; refining dosing in special populations is typically addressed in other study types or later phases rather than the core purpose of a therapeutic confirmatory study.
